Expert testimony

Every truck accident case is different, and every case needs a different expert witness. These witnesses are required to provide reliable evidence to a jury in order to make a proper decision. For instance an expert pathologist could testify about the probable cause of the death of a victim in an accident that killed someone. An attorney for truck injury claims accidents knows how to prepare expert witnesses and challenge them in a way that is appropriate.

Attorneys collect extensive documentation about the accident, in addition to using witnesses. The documentation could include medical records, pay stubs, invoices and receipts. Expert testimony can give valuable information about the accident, the injuries and losses as well as costs and benefits. Expert testimony can also be used by attorneys to assess the potential outcome for victims.

Expert testimony is particularly crucial when eyewitnesses aren't available. These witnesses may have knowledge of the road conditions or maintenance of the vehicle at the time of the incident. Experts can also provide information regarding violations of motor vehicle regulations. It is essential to identify the experts prior to the date of trial.

Expert witnesses are highly qualified in the trucking industry. They have years of experience in the field and can provide testimony to back up an argument. They can also assist jurors or judges in understanding the situation. Expert witnesses can help determine the amount of damages. A professional witness can help you receive the most favorable settlement.

Limitations statute

It is vital to understand the time limit for filing a lawsuit following an accident that involved trucks. Most cases will not hear claims if they are filed after the deadline. However there are exceptions. The laws governing the statute of limitations in California apply to truck accidents. Whatever the case, it is important to contact a qualified attorney immediately to avoid missing the deadline.

Most states allow you file a lawsuit within two years from the date of the accident. However, this doesn't apply to instances in which a child of a minor was injured or died as a result of the accident. In these situations the statute of limitations can be extended in certain instances.

There are a variety of reasons to making a claim as fast as possible. First, a speedier investigation can yield more evidence. The longer you put off the investigation the more evidence could be lost or destroyed. It will be harder to find eyewitnesses, and the events might not be as clear.

Another reason why it is crucial to act fast after the accident of a truck is because evidence disappears quickly. Your case could be dismissed if you don't act quickly. Even witnesses could forget crucial details regarding the accident. In addition federal regulations limit the length of time the truck company must retain certain records, including the driver's duty status. It is essential to take photos of the scene shortly after the accident occurs. Photos can also be used to demonstrate the extent of injuries and attorneys damages as well as the road conditions that led to the accident.
